MINISTER HAYDN HUGHES SPEAKS ON VALLEY MAIN ROAD, CUISINART

The Minister of Infrastructure and Tourism, Mr. Haydn Hughes, has given an update on the planned new Valley Main Road and the sale of Cuisinart Golf Resort and the Reef by CuisinArt.

He was at the time speaking to The Anguillian newspaper following the handing over of the new classroom-block at the Orealia Kelly Primary School, on Tuesday, December 8.

Minister Haydn Hughes with Survey Team member

“We are very excited that we have already commenced the surveying of the Carter Rey Boulevard, that is called The Valley Main Road,” he began. “Richard’s Architecture and Surveying Company started the surveying of that road last week. We are right now looking at the engineering and designing work, and we are hopefully optimistic that we can actually start that road sometime in 2021. I know it is presumptuous to assume dates but it is looking extremely positive, right now, as we move to resurfacing the airport runway. It is looking very, very promising at this time, and we are cautiously excited about finally doing the re-development of that piece of critical infrastructure of Anguilla.”

Asked about the cost of that road, Minister Hughes replied: “We are looking at a cost of 6.5 million dollars or more. That is because we will be doing drains, sidewalks etc. We will really make it nice so that it can be there for the next forty, fifty years.”
Speaking in his capacity as Minister of Tourism, Mr. Hughes made the following disclosure: “We are right now negotiating a Memorandum of Understanding with the possible new owners of the CuisinArt Golf Resort & Spa and the Reef Hotel. The Minister of Economic Development, the Ministry of Finance and the entire Cabinet have been in discussions – and we are very close to finalising a Memorandum of Understanding. It will be a restart for that particular resort. We believe that the [coming] operator and owners are of the highest esteem – and will bring a lot to Anguilla and its development.”

The Anguillian remarked to Minister Hughes: “You appear to be very excited.”

He replied: “Yes, I am excited. More than that is happening, but I don’t want to talk about it just yet.”
